Comments on the geologic information

  • THE CATALAO DOME IS APPROXIMATELY 5200M IN DIAMETER AND HAS THICK LAYER OF WEATHERED RESIDUAL MATERIAL ABOVE THE FRESH CARBONATITE. THIS WEATHERING PROCESS WAS RELATIVELY INTENSE, DISOLVING AND REMOVING THE CARBONATES WHICH WERE PART OF THE ORIGINAL INTRUSIVE. THE OLDEST LITHOESTRATIGRAPHIC UNIT IN THE CATALAO AREA IS MADE UP OF A GRANITIC-GNEISSIC COMPLEX WITH INTERCALATED AMPHIBOLITES. THE MICA SCHISTS AND QUARTZITES OF THE ARAXA GROUP ARE STRATIGRAPHICALL HIGHER. BOTH UNITS WERE INTRUDED BY AN AKALINE CARBONATE PIPE WHICH FROMS THE CATALAO DOME WHERE THE CATALAO OUVIDOR COLUMBIUM OREBODY IS LOCATED.

Comments on other economic factors

  • A FERROCOLUMBIUM SMELTER HAS BEEN PROPOSED FOR CONSTRUCTION AT THE CATALAO OUVIDOR MINE SITE. PYROCHLORE CONCENTRATE FROM THE FLOTATION PLANT WILL BE CONVERTED INTO FERROCOLUMBIUM USING THE STANDARD ALUMINOTHERMIC REDUCTION PROCESS. DESING CAPACITY OF THE FERROCOLUMBIUM PLANT IS ESTIMATED AT 11OO MT PER YEAR. THIS IS CONCENTRATOR (K2) RECORD 2.
